Transaction cd63ccc1914bb51b6636fe7f6566ba966c3163d481702d08ec5b4ea99dc5f943
1 Input
1 Output
-
cd63ccc1914bb51b6636fe7f6566ba966c3163d481702d08ec5b4ea99dc5f943:0
- value
- 43364
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 be38bdc0927ad4aa9017ac0c9c9a8a2d8dd3f9f2 OP_EQUAL
- address
- 3K2pHSWQRGfxhYFbyCbzpryvheYsaptaHQ